I found this book by accident. I originally read it out of love for the author, but because its unique charm was so attractive, I finished reading it in three days. Although it has been many years since the completion of this book. But out of great fondness and unfinished thoughts, let me write down my thoughts after reading it. I don't know if the author can see it, but if so, I hope you feel my love.
I really like the depiction and design of the plot. Every passing detail hidden in the text, even in the words and sentences in the outer chapters, has its own corresponding plot. Each seemingly independent paragraph interweaves one unexpected and reasonable reversal as it progresses, and when put together, the huge plan hidden behind it is revealed. The characters are also portrayed with great care, whether it is Yan Tongruo, Quan Qianliu, Qing Tianling... In the author's writing, you can clearly feel the friendship, goodness, order, or love they each believe in, and the "Tao" that belongs to them that they pursue.
To be honest, I didn't understand some of the short passages. I blame it on me for the time being because I was too excited to read and didn't have time to dissect every detail that the author carefully created. This may be solved when I read it again. It may also be because I am not familiar with the list of gods and historical stories. The author should be praised here for his clever way of integrating these elements, which is really admirable and gratifying.
As for the ending of this article, it seems to end abruptly, but the charm is like the cry after the strongest move is released, which is very profound and leaves people unfinished. Perhaps what seems to us to be selfish and cunning is also pursuing its own path. This is probably the meaning of the sentence left by the author in the introduction: "I have my own way."
Chapters are written carefully, until I finally see the last word, I finally connect everything and see the unique color of the whole story. I really like this kind of interconnected structure, and I also love the poignancy and dazzling beauty of every character in the author's works. While they are trying their best to find a way out and follow the path, everyone's destiny story is so confusing, but it seems to be as reasonable as planned. Maybe this is the absurdity of the world.
Still want to say, I really like this story. Even after so long, I still hope that the world built with such care can be seen by more people. This is a very, very thoughtful work and a very, very interesting world.
